    Understanding Your Jewelry

    Stainless Steel: A marvel of the jewelry world, stainless steel boasts unmatched durability. Resistant to rust, corrosion, and tarnishing, this material promises longevity. But even the mightiest need a gentle touch. Proper care ensures your stainless steel pieces remain as steadfast and shiny as the day you fell in love with them.

    Silver: The ethereal glow of silver jewelry captures hearts with its timeless elegance. However, silver's beauty comes with a vulnerability to tarnish when exposed to air and moisture. Fear not, for with a bit of knowledge and care, you can keep your silver pieces gleaming like moonlight on a clear night.

    Caring for these materials not only preserves their beauty but also extends their life, allowing you to enjoy your jewelry for many moments to come.

    Daily Jewelry Care Tips

    Your jewelry accompanies you through life's adventures, and like any good companion, it deserves your attention and care. Here are some daily tips to keep your metallic companions in top shape:

    • Chemical Warfare: Your jewelry's biggest adversaries are often invisible. Perfumes, lotions, and even sweat can dull their shine. Make it a habit to adorn yourself with jewelry last, after cosmetics and perfumes have settled.
    • Safe Haven: When not adorning your person, your jewelry seeks refuge. Store your pieces in a clean, dry place. Soft-lined jewelry boxes or pouches are sanctuaries that prevent scratches and discourage tarnish.

    Embracing these practices ensures your jewelry not only survives the daily grind but thrives, ready to accentuate your every outfit and occasion.

    Cleaning and Maintenance

    Even with meticulous care, your jewelry will occasionally demand a spa day. Here’s how to pamper your pieces:

    • Stainless Steel: A gentle bath in warm, soapy water and a soft cloth can work wonders. Dry thoroughly after cleaning to prevent water spots.
    • Silver: Tarnish is no match for a baking soda paste or a dip in a salt and aluminum bath. These gentle, home remedies can restore your silver's luster. Remember, gentle rubbing with a soft cloth can remove light tarnish, leaving your pieces sparkling.

    Occasionally, a professional touch can bring back the lost sparkle or repair wear and tear, ensuring your jewelry remains a source of joy and pride.

    When to Seek Professional Help

    While DIY care can maintain your jewelry's day-to-day beauty, certain situations call for professional expertise. If you notice persistent tarnish, scratches, or damage, a professional jeweler can provide the necessary restoration. This not only revitalizes your jewelry but also protects it from potential damage.
